The honest part

Why bigger fleets pay more — straight up

Same features, different price by tier — that can look like "you have more trucks, so I charge you more." It isn't. Running a bigger fleet on the platform genuinely costs me more, and I'd rather show you the line items than dress it up.

More storage

Every driver, truck, and trailer has files — CDLs, medical cards, registrations, inspection PDFs, signed acknowledgment packets. Wasabi charges me by the gigabyte. 50 trucks holds ~5× the documents of 10.

More AI usage

Every acknowledgment packet burns OpenAI tokens. Every PDF scan does too. A bigger fleet writes more tickets, runs more inspections, sends more packets — the AI bill scales right with you.

More email volume

Expiration alerts, packet links, daily reminders. SMTP isn't free at volume. Big fleets fire off thousands of compliance emails a month.

More database + backups

Bigger queries, slower reports, bigger nightly backups to Wasabi. Postgres holds up beautifully, but the infrastructure tier and backup retention costs grow with row count.

More integration work

Bigger operations almost always need help with imports, custom exports, FMCSA snapshot edge cases. That's real human time I bake into the bigger tiers instead of nickel-and-diming.

More of my time

Onboarding a 50-truck fleet is a different job than onboarding 5. Bigger tiers include more setup, more responsiveness, more bandwidth for your team's questions.

Bottom line: the price scales with your fleet because the real cost does. Not because I can. You can verify any of this with me directly — happy to walk through the cost model on a call if it helps.

Questions you might be having

Email yurii@safetyhub.pro if yours isn't here.

What counts as a "truck"?+
Any active power unit in your fleet — trailers and owner-operator drivers don't count against your truck total. Inactive / retired units don't either.
Are there setup fees or onboarding costs?+
No. Pricing above is the all-in monthly. Migration help, custom integrations, and onboarding calls are included on Growth and Enterprise plans.
What if my fleet grows past my plan limit?+
We'll re-quote you at the new tier. No retroactive charges, no surprise overages — we'll reach out before flipping tiers.
What about shrinking?+
Same deal. Fleet size dropped under your tier's lower bound? We'll downgrade your subscription and adjust billing on the next cycle.
Is there a contract or minimum commitment?+
Month-to-month. Cancel any time. Your data stays accessible during cancellation for export, and we keep nightly encrypted backups of everything.
How does the approval process work?+
Sign up, we'll review your account, then approve and activate your subscription. Most accounts go live within one business day. Payment is invoiced separately — we don't auto-charge cards.
